  1. Hydronephrosis Dept. Of Urology. shanghai Renji hospital WANG YIXIN

  2. Etology of hydronephrosis 1.Primary hydroneprosis • intrinsic strinsic strictrue • high insertion of the ureter • PUJ • nephroptosis • extrisic compresion • renal pelvis stone or tumor

  3. Etology of hydronephrosis 2.Secondary hydronephrosis • visicoureteral reflux • obstruction distal to the ureteropelvic junction: stone, tumor, extrinsic ureteral compression, myoneurogenic disease, ureterocele, CAB, ca of pelvic viscera • bladder outer obstruction: CAP, BPH • urethral obstruction • pregnancy

  4. Pathology of hydronephrosis 1.first shows evidence of hyperactivity and hypertrophy than dilatation and atony 2.muscular loss of peristaltic activity 3.atrophy of the renal parenchyma 4.compression of the arcuate vessels ischmic atrophy

  5. Symptoms and signs of hydronephrosis 1.asymptomatic (in some cases) 2.pain is felt in the renal area 3.hematuria 4.urinary infection, dysuria frequency 5.calculi 6.azotemia 7.unexplained vague GI symptoms 8.some large hydronephrosis can be palpable

  6. Diagnosis of hydronephrosis 1. symptoms and signs 2. ultrasound 3. IVU 4. Cystourethralgram 5. Cystoscopy 6. RGP 7. Delayed empty 8. Isotope renography 9.urine culture

  7. Treatment of hydronephrosis 1. U.T.I. Antibiotic therapy 2. Prompt drainage 3 corrected to the cause 4. Relief of lower tract obstruction catheter drainage ,urinary diversion , indwelling pigtail ureteral catheter 5. Nephrectomy( tumor or nonfunction kidney)

  8. Prognosis of hydronephrosis Deponds on the cause ,site, duration , and degree of kidney damage .
